Today Home is calling our names.  …and I think I've heard Laundry call out a few times as well.  As a result, we’re homeward bound a little earlier than expected.

This was our longest drive of the trip; nine hours.  It started out with the temperature in the 70s and sunny skies.  It ended up with four hours of rain and 46 degrees.  At least the autumn foliage was beautiful the entire way.

Can't count how many cool
bridges we crossed!
It’s been another great trip…visiting 13 states, D.C. and two Canadian provinces.  We've seen a lot of incredible sights and met a lot of new friend, and got to visit a few old friends as well.  Our appreciation for this great country continues to grow.  Such wide diversity…in geography, in culture, in opinions…but all bonded together as the United States.  There is no other place like it in the world and we’re even more proud to call ourselves Americans.
